Calories Burned Waitressing Calculator







Waitressing is a physically demanding job that requires constant movement, lifting, and multitasking. This calorie burn can contribute significantly to your daily energy expenditure. Our Calories Burned Waitressing Calculator helps you estimate the calories you burn during your shifts, making it easier to manage your fitness goals.

Formula

To calculate the calories burned while waitressing, we use the following formula: C = H * c where:

  • C is the total calories burned
  • H is the number of hours worked
  • c is the calories burned per hour

Example

For example, if you worked a 5-hour shift and burned 300 calories per hour, you can use the calculator as follows:

  1. Enter “5” in the hours worked field.
  2. Enter “300” in the calories burned per hour field.
  3. Click “Calculate” to see the result. In this case, it would be 1500 calories burned during your shift.
